Remote Director Hotel Operations information

What does a remote director of hotel operations do?

A Remote Director of Hotel Operations oversees the daily management and strategic planning of hotel properties from a remote location. Their responsibilities include supervising hotel managers, ensuring guest satisfaction, setting budgets, optimizing operational efficiency, and maintaining quality standards across multiple locations. They use technology to communicate with onsite teams, monitor performance metrics, and implement company policies to achieve business goals. This role requires strong leadership, multitasking abilities, and deep knowledge of the hospitality industry.

What key sk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a remote director of hotel operations?

To thrive as a Remote Director of Hotel Operations, you need extensive experience in hospitality management, financial acumen, and a relevant degree such as in hospitality or business administration. Familiarity with property management systems (PMS), revenue management software, and remote team collaboration tools is typically required. Exceptional le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help you effectively manage diverse teams and guest expectations from afar. These skills and qualifications are crucial for maintaining operational excellence, guest satisfaction, and profitability across multiple hotel properties remotely.

What are some common challenges faced by a remote director of hotel operations and how can they be effectively addressed?

A Remote Director of Hotel Operations often encounters challenges such as maintaining consistent communication across multiple hotel locations and ensuring operational standards are met without being onsite. Effective strategies include implementing robust digital communication tools, scheduling regular video conferences with onsite managers, and using centralized property management systems to monitor performance. Building strong relationships with local teams and fostering a culture of accountability also help in overcoming the distance barrier. Additionally, setting clear expectations and providing ongoing remote training can ensure alignment and high service quality across all properties.

About Advocate Health

Advocate Health is the third-largest nonprofit, integrated health system in the United States, created from the combination of Advocate Aurora Health and Atrium Health. Providing care under the names Advocate Health Care in Illinois; Atrium Health in the Carolinas, Georgia and Alabama; and Aurora Health Care in Wisconsin, Advocate Health is a national leader in clinical innovation, health outcomes, consumer experience and value-based care. Head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ina, Advocate Health services nearly 6 million patients and is engaged in hundreds of clinical trials and research studies, with Wake Forest University School of Medicine serving as the academic core of the enterprise. It is nationally recognized for its expertise in cardiology, neurosciences, oncology, pediatrics and rehabilitation, as well as organ transplants, burn treatments and specialized musculoskeletal programs. Advocate Health employs 155,000 teammates across 69 hospitals and over 1,000 care locations, and offers one of the nation's largest graduate medical education programs with over 2,000 residents and fellows across more than 200 programs. Committed to providing equitable care for all, Advocate Health provides more than $6 billion in annual community benefits.

Advocate Healthcare, based in Oak Lawn, Illinois, United States, is a leading figure in the health care industry. Accessible via their official website, 'advocatehealth.com', this organization provides a wide variety of medical services and treatment options. Founded in 1995 through a merger of Evangelical Health Systems Corporation and Lutheran General HealthSystem, Advocate Healthcare has grown exponentially over the years. Now, it operates more than 400 sites of care, including 12 hospitals that encompass 11 acute care hospitals, the state’s largest integrated children’s network, five Level I trauma centers, and three Level II trauma centers. Upholding their values of equality, compassion, excellence, partnership and stewardship, Advocate Healthcare's mission is centered on building lifelong relationships with patients by delivering the best health outcomes and highest level of service through an integrated approach to care and wellness.
